/* Screw Productions - Site styles
   Updated: October  2009
   Author:  Wayne Parkinson
   Images:  All the pictures on this site have been provide by Screw Productions
---------------------------------------------------------------------------------- */


/*	FIRST line of css.  This Star (*) sets all margins and padding 
	to zero and helps render Firefox and IE to look very similar.
--------------------------------------------------------------------- */
*	{
	margin: 0;
	padding: 0;
}


body {
	background-color: #FFFFCC;
	color: #000000;
}

h2 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 24px;
	color: black;
	padding: 8px;
	padding-bottom: 14px;
}

h3 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 14px;
	color: black;
	padding: 8px;
}


h4 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 14px;
	color: black;
}




p {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 13px;
	color: black;
	line-height: 20px;
	margin-top: 8px;
	margin-right: 18px;
	margin-bottom: 8px;
	margin-left: 18px;
}





/*	=wrapper
	Code to set outer layer of the top portion 
	of page, excluding the footer section
-------------------------------------------------- */
#wrapper {
	position: absolute;
	left: 50%;
	margin-left: -396px;
	width: 792px;
	top: 10px;
}


/*	=header
	Code to set header matching the font and colours from the 
	advertising on the Abingdon Business Cards and Invoices
---------------------------------------------------------------- */
#header {
	margin: 0px auto;
	text-align:center;	
	width: 792px;
	height: 90px;
	top: 10px;
}


/*	=navigation
	Code to set navigaton bar area and the look  
	and feel of the navigation buttons.
-------------------------------------------------- */
#navbar {
	position: relative;
	width: 242px;
	height: 1140px;
	background-color: #339933;
	top: 0px;
}

#navbuttons{
	position: absolute;
	top: 0px;
	left: 0px;
}


#navbuttons dl dt a:link, #navbar dl dt a:visited {
	display: block;
	font-size: 13px;
	padding-left: 9px;
	font-weight: normal;
}	


#navbuttons dt a:link {
	line-height: 30px;
	margin-left: 2px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 16px;
	font-weight: bold;
	text-decoration:underline;
	color: white;
}


#navbuttons dt a:hover {
	color: #8B2323;
}


#navbuttons dd a:link {
	line-height: 30px;
	margin-left: 30px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: normal;
	text-decoration: underline;
	color: white;
}

#navbuttons dd a:hover {
	color: #8B2323;
}


#navbuttons dt a:visited {
	line-height: 30px;
	margin-left: 2px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 16px;
	font-weight: bold;
	text-decoration: underline;
	color: black;
}


#navbuttons dd a:visited {
	line-height: 30px;
	margin-left: 30px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: normal;
	text-decoration: underline;
	color: black;
}


.unnamed1 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	text-decoration: none;
	line-height: normal;
	color: #FFFFFF;
}


.Linknone {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	text-decoration: none;
	line-height: normal;
	color: #FFFFFF;
}


.LinkonPage {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	text-decoration: none;
	line-height: normal;
	color: #000000;
}
.plaintext {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	text-decoration: none;
	line-height: normal;
	color: #000000;
}


/*	=factorypic
	Code to set product list area look and feel.
-------------------------------------------------- */
#factorypic {
	position: absolute;
	top: 90px;
	left: 242px;
	width: 546px;
	height: 1140px;
	background-color: white;
}


/*	=inside
	Code to set product list area look and feel.
-------------------------------------------------- */
#inside {
	position: absolute;
	top: 90px;
	left: 48px;
	height: 1140px;	
}





/*	=about
	Code to set product list area look and feel.
-------------------------------------------------- */
#about {
	position: absolute;
	top: 90px;
	left: 242px;
	width: 542px;
	height: 1140px;
	background-color: white;
	padding-left: 10px;
}


/*	=company
	Code to set product list area look and feel.
-------------------------------------------------- */
#company {
	position: absolute;
	top: 90px;
	left: 242px;
	width: 542px;
	height: 1140px;
	background-color: white;
	padding-left: 10px;
}


/*	=company
	Code to set product list area look and feel.
-------------------------------------------------- */
#company p {
	margin-right: 240px;
}


/*	=companypics
	Code to set product list area look and feel.
-------------------------------------------------- */
.companypics {
	float:right;
	padding-right: 8px;
	padding-left: 8px;
}



/*	=productlist
	Code to set product list area look and feel.
-------------------------------------------------- */
#prodlist {
	position: absolute;
	top: 90px;
	left: -99px;
	width: 538px;
	height: 1140px;
	background-color: white;
	margin-left: 341px;
	padding-left: 12px;
}

#prodlist h2 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 24px;
	color: black;
	padding: 8px;
	padding-bottom: 14px;
}



/*	=screw-ul and screw-nums
	Code to set layout of the screw links to Technoical and Stock Info.
------------------------------------------------------------------------ */
#screw ul {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 14px;
	color: black;
	list-style-type: none;
	padding: 0;
	margin-left: 20px;
	margin-top: 20px;
}


/*	=screw-p
	Code to set layout of the screw links to Technoical and Stock Info.
------------------------------------------------------------------------ */
#screw p {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 13px;
	color: black;
	margin-top: 8px;
	margin-right: 18px;
	margin-bottom: 12px;
	margin-left: 18px;
}



/*	=footer
	Code to set footer outer to locate it imeadiately 
	below the main part of the site.
------------------------------------------------------- */
#footer {
	position: absolute;
	left: 50%;
	margin-left: -396px;
	width: 792px;
	top: 1200px;
}

#footer p {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 9px;
	color: black;
	text-align: right;
	margin-top: 0px;
	margin-bottom: 0px;
}
	
